基于selenium自动化测试.ppt

  1. 1、本文档共22页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
基于selenium自动化测试

基于selenium自动化测试 一、前期准备 1.软件:火狐浏览器、selenium IDE、Firebug 2.知识储备:1)selenium命令组成:由三段式组成,command(命令/动 作),target(目标/对象),value(值) 2)常见命令:open,type,click 3)断言与验证:断言,脚本 执行失败,并停止脚本运行;验 证,脚本执行失败,允许脚本继 续执行 二、师大图书馆网站测试(Selenium IDE) 1.登录验证: 1.1测试用例 1.2录制脚本 1.2.1密码、用户名均为空 1.2录制脚本 1.2.2用户名为空,密码不为空 1.2录制脚本 1.2.3用户名不为空,密码为空 1.2录制脚本 1.2.4用户名不为空,密码错误 1.2录制脚本 1.2.5用户名、密码正确 1.3生成测试用例 2.功能性测试: 2.功能性测试: 2.1录制脚本 2.2功能验证 2.2功能验证 2.2功能验证 2.2功能验证 二、代码测试(Selenium RC)新浪邮箱: 前期准备: 代码展示 三、测试心得 Selenium: 1)相比QTP而言,它是开源的,QTP是商业软件; 2)相比QTP而言,其简单,易于安装,易于工作; 3)Selenium支持多种浏览器,能够运行与多种操作系统(即可以测试浏览器的兼容问题) 4)可以操作 Web 页面上的各种元素,诸如:点击按钮、输入文本框,下拉框等等 5)可以通过多种方式定位UI元素 * 用例编号 用户名 密码 期望值 实际值 1 空 空 登陆不成功 2 空 密码 登陆不成功 3 账号 空 登陆不成功 4 账号 密码错误 登陆不成功 5 XXXXX XXXXXXX 登陆成功 *

文档评论(0)

wyjy +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档